How does my soil type affect watering?

You might think all soil is just, well, dirt. Yet, beneath the surface lies a complex world, and its composition plays a starring role in how your garden retains and uses water. Ignoring your soil type is like trying to hydrate a desert plant the same way you’d water a bog dweller—it just doesn't work. Generally, we categorise soil into three main types: sandy, clay, and loamy.

Sandy soils are often described as gritty. They have large particles, which means they drain water exceptionally fast. While this prevents waterlogging, it also means nutrients can leach away quickly, and plants might suffer from drought stress if not watered frequently enough. Think of it as a colander; water passes through readily. For these soils, more frequent, yet still deep, watering might be necessary, and incorporating plenty of organic matter will dramatically improve water retention.

On the other end of the spectrum, clay soils are dense and fine-particled, feeling sticky when wet. They hold onto water like a miser holds onto gold, sometimes too well. This can lead to waterlogging, poor aeration, and root rot if you're not careful. Water penetrates slowly but is retained for longer periods. If you have clay soil, it's vital to allow the top few inches to dry out thoroughly between waterings. Amending clay with compost helps break up its density, improving drainage and making it easier for roots to breathe.

Loamy soils are often considered the gardener's dream. They're a balanced mix of sand, silt, and clay, offering good drainage while still retaining adequate moisture and nutrients. They’re forgiving and generally require a moderate watering schedule. Regardless of your soil type, the key isn't just knowing its classification, but actively checking its moisture levels. Stick your finger into the soil about two to three inches deep. If it feels dry, it’s probably time to water. If it’s damp, hold off.
